Price is Right host and Cleveland native Drew Carey has a whole new look. In fact, for people who are used to seeing Carey on Price is Right and reruns of his old sitcom, he may be unrecognizable. Carey, who has always been overweight since shooting to stardom, just lost around 80 pounds.

In an interview with Us Magazine, Carey said that he just got "sick of being fat" and decided to lose the weight, hopefully, once and for all. In recent years, especially after taking over for long time Price is Right host Bob Barker, Carey appeared to gain some weight from his sitcom days. However, only with the CBS Summer Press Tour did anything come from Carey himself.

The statement: a dramatic weight loss that left the formerly overweight comedian looking likeĀ half the man he used to be.

For the past few months, various celebrity magazines noted that Carey was dieting and supposedly using a new appetite suppressant to help shed the pounds. However, in statements made to Us, Carey denied using any pills to lose weight. Instead, Carey attributed his success to strict diet and exercise, which was aided by a personal trainer.

Yes, the old ways of doing things still work.

When asked about his motivation, the 52-year old said that he is looking to the future and wants to be fit so he can enjoy a more active life. Carey, once a type 2 diabetic, also claims his weight loss has reversed the disease. Despite already losing around 80 pounds, Carey said that he wants to lose a little more, too. Some sources are already reporting that the 5'10" Carey is down to a 34 inch waist size (no word on his previous size, though).
